Shat in the H
11-24-2004, 04:07 AM
Charm will allow you to take control of a mob significantly lower then you Green or Grey I believe it was in BETA, and no you cannot control the mob. It will attack the NPC you attack then the charm will break and it will turn on you. However this could of been changed since I played.
